Output dde7b80563b884094b2650cb4c259ec064cfadd4a73ad7bfb89eb504abee2703:1

value
628027
script pubkey
OP_0 OP_PUSHBYTES_20 d54c49348d9a06126aacb39266194d44be33bff7
address
tb1q64xyjdydngrpy64vkwfxvx2dgjlr80lh8l6yzj
transaction
dde7b80563b884094b2650cb4c259ec064cfadd4a73ad7bfb89eb504abee2703
confirmations
107853
spent
false

1 Sat Range